Dave's a good man

Dave,

I would like to thank you for the work done in January.

I have held off as I have been busy and had paperwork to do prior to launching anything. Now just made redundant I can sit and type.

My car was a stock JCW cooper s and it really needed a new clutch, from reviews I purchased the clutch masters FX200 and the lightened flywheel, I was lucky to buy this early 2008 so before the pound was not so good.

With my clutch about to go I rang around to see who I trusted and also cost was in the back of my mind, I instantly trusted Dave and it felt like he had the time for me, even answers his phone!
I discussed that I have the clutch / flywheel and it needed fitting soon due to the condition of my stock parts. Dave managed to suggest a quaife LSD which for a set amount extra could be done so I signed up for that. while the car was there it also had the brake fluid changed, Dave asked me which one, I said the best... I got Motul 600 Dot 4 (very good). I further requested that my water and antifreeze was done, this again was left to Dave to put the best in. I furthered the fluid change to include the oil, again the best went in.
While there I needed to have my steering column changed and Dave sort this and also fought my warranty for me.

I thought this would be the end but Ant was selling a carbon dash and gear knob so I had them while Ant's car was there and Dave got them fitted.

Dave managed to leave a set of ebaich springs laying out for me to question, so you guessed it "fit them too Dave"

I received a call from Dave about a JCW strut bar, I wanted one and he knew it, next thing I know I have it.

I left the shop stating to Dave "if you find anything else just change it" (thats trust!) Dave changed my suspension rubbers to polyflex or something like that.

So I pick my car up after one week and if feels very different but I had to take it easy and run it in which I did! now it pulls like an animal the LSD has made a huge difference! the car came back and now has an extra 2psi? don't know where from...
The quality of the work is very good and I can't praise him enough for looking after my car and delivering as stated.

All I can say is that I look forward to Dave bringing out a modification I keep asking for... as I simply don't want to use anyone else.

Dave once again thank you for looking after my car.

I'll 3rd that statement, Dave's a top bloke.

I was down there myself today to have the Superflex wishbone bushes and a full set of front ball joints fitted to hopefully stop an annoying rattle and dodgy handling.

Had a great day out down at ThinkMINI with Dave eager to chat MINI's, answer any questions I had, show me around the workshop and ongoing projects, point me in the direction of a top cafe with the biggest breakfast I've ever had the pleasure of (highly recommended), and then to round it off doing me a great deal on a set of BBS 17" R90's which I'd been drooling over all day.

I also had the gearbox oil changed due to a slight grumbling noise that's been apparent for a few months and I'm happy to report the noise has gone completely and the box feels so much smoother. Well worth doing.

And as for the handling/rattling suspension issue? It's all great, feels like a new car again.

I would highly recommend ThinkMINI, and will certainly be back in the future for any work I may need doing.
